The Comprehensive Guide to Window and Door Replacement

Replacing doors and windows is a substantial home enhancement job that can yield substantial benefits, including improved energy efficiency, improved visual appeals, and increased property value. This short article looks into the complexities of window and door replacement, discussing crucial factors to consider, types of materials, associated costs, and the general procedure involved in making these upgrades.

Why Consider Window and Door Replacement?

There are numerous engaging factors to replace doors and windows. Here are a few of the most substantial advantages:

  1. Energy Efficiency: Older windows and doors frequently feature single-pane glass and inadequate seals, resulting in energy loss. Modern choices generally include double or triple-pane glass and improved insulation, reducing heating and cooling expenses.

  2. Visual Appeal: New doors and windows can considerably improve the curb appeal of a home. Property owners can pick designs, colors, and ends up that enhance their home's style, thereby increasing its market appeal.

  3. Increased Security: Modern windows and doors come with sophisticated locking systems and shatter-resistant glass, enhancing the safety and security of the home.

  4. Noise Reduction: Upgraded windows and doors also assist reduce outside noise, creating a more tranquil indoor environment.

  5. Maintenance Requirements: Older wooden windows and doors frequently need regular upkeep. More recent products, such as vinyl and fiberglass, normally demand less maintenance.

Kinds of Windows and Doors

When thinking about replacement options, property owners will encounter a variety of materials and styles. Here's a breakdown of the most typical types:

Windows

ProductDescriptionProsCons
VinylMade from PVC, these windows are low maintenance and energy-efficient.Economical, long lasting, and energy-efficient.Minimal color alternatives, not as adjustable.
WoodTimeless and personalized, wooden windows provide aesthetic warmth.Stunning, can be painted or stained.High maintenance, vulnerable to rot.
AluminumLightweight and corrosion-resistant, ideal for modern designs.Strong and durable; low upkeep.Poor insulators unless thermally broken.
FiberglassStrong and resilient, mimics the appearance of wood.Outstanding insulator; low upkeep.Higher expense than vinyl or aluminum.

Doors

TypeDescriptionProsCons
Steel Entry DoorsStrong doors efficient in supplying outstanding security.Energy-efficient, resilient, generally low upkeep.Can be dented, limited insulation.
Fiberglass DoorsStyles imitating wood with toughness.Energy-efficient, rot-resistant.Higher in advance costs.
Wood DoorsTimeless look, can be highly customizable.Visual appeal, excellent insulation.High upkeep, prone to environmental damage.
Outdoor patio DoorsAvailable as sliding or hinged doors.Offers lovely views; can link indoor and outside areas.Requires space, may not be as energy-efficient.

The Replacement Process

Changing windows and doors involves a number of important steps. Here's what house owners can typically expect:

  1. Assessment: Begin by evaluating the existing state of your windows and doors. Search for signs of damage, drafts, or condensation.

  2. Budgeting: Determine a spending plan for your task. Costs will differ depending upon products, labor, and the variety of windows or doors you are changing.

  3. Picking Materials and Styles: Research different products and designs that fit your home's aesthetics and energy efficiency needs. Consulting with experts can assist in making proper choices.

  4. Working with Professionals: Unless you are experienced in home improvement, employing a certified contractor or provider is recommended. Examine reviews, request for quotes, and ensure they have the necessary licenses.

  5. Installation: Professional installers will eliminate the old doors and windows and change them with the new items. Proper setup is important to ensure ideal efficiency.

  6. Last Inspection: After setup, a final inspection needs to ensure everything is functional and correctly sealed.

Expense Considerations

The expenses of replacing doors and windows can differ widely depending on numerous aspects, such as:

  • Type and Material: Higher-quality products generally come at a higher cost. Vinyl is often more economical, while wood and fiberglass can be more expensive.

  • Size and Number: Larger windows or doors and a greater variety of replacements increase total expenses.

  • Setup: Professional setup includes labor costs. Doing it yourself might conserve money but can risk below average outcomes without experience.

A standard price quote for window replacement can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window, while door replacements may range from ₤ 500 to ₤ 2,500 depending upon the elements discussed.

FAQs About Window and Door Replacement

1. How frequently should doors and windows be replaced?

While the life-span differs based upon products and ecological aspects, windows generally last about 15-30 years, while doors can last as much as 50 years with proper maintenance.

2. Can I change windows myself?

While DIY replacement is possible, hiring experts is suggested for ideal setup and performance, particularly for bigger or more intricate jobs.

3. Are energy-efficient windows worth the financial investment?

Yes, while the upfront cost might be higher, energy-efficient windows can significantly lower cooling and heating costs and might offer refunds from energy companies.

4. How can I make sure an excellent setup?

Select a licensed and insured contractor, read evaluations, request references, and guarantee they follow best practices during the installation process.

5. What are the signs that I require to change my windows or doors?

Search for draftiness, condensation buildup between panes, obvious cracks or damages, and trouble in opening or closing.
